ACCESS

Strasbourg, the host city of the Council of Europe, is the capital of the French region of Alsace, close to the border with Germany.  It is accessible by air, rail or car.

Some international flights serve Strasbourg’s Entzheim airport.  Other flights to Strasbourg are routed via Paris, Brussels, Prague and a limited number of other European cities.  Frankfurt airport is also a convenient connection for Strasbourg, in which case you may continue by train or shuttle to Strasbourg.

FROM ENTZHEIM AIRPORT TO STRASBOURG CITY

http://strasbourg.aeroport.fr/en

There are 4 TER trains per hour from Entzheim Airport to Strasbourg Station and back. The journey takes about 9 minutes.

Price of the Tram+TER ticket : 4.30 €. With this ticket you can combine Tram-Bus-Train, it is valid for

one hour and a half.

FROM THE RAILWAY STATION TO THE PALAIS DE L’EUROPE OR AGORA BUILDING

A single ticket costs 1.90€ and should be bought from the machine on the platform. Take tram C from the Railyway Station (platform is on ground level to the left-hand side of the station when leaving) and get off at Republique. With the same ticket, take Tram E direction Robertsau and get off at Droits de l’Homme (cf map).

From FRANKFURT AIRPORT

Some of you will arrive via Frankfurt. The Lufthansa shuttle bus is at Terminal 1: THE SQUAIRE WEST, next to the mainline station (exit by REWE). It takes 2h30-3h to travel to Strasbourg. 2 stops are on the way: Railway station and Hilton Hotel.  For the time schedule, please consult:

ENTRY VISAS FOR FRANCE

1.     For holders of diplomatic passports, visa requests should be made at the Consulate at least 10 days before the date of departure.

2.     In order to obtain a visa valid for the Schengen area, requests should be made at the Consulate at least 5 working days before the date of departure.

Please note that these are minimum delays; participants should apply for visas as early as possible.

CLIMATE

Strasbourg has a continental climate with hot, humid summers, pleasant weather in spring and autumn and relatively cold, raw winters. The weather pattern is sometimes unstable, and it may rain at any time of the year.

SERVICES IN THE COUNCIL

The Palais de l’Europe building includes the following services available to all guests:

Medical care: Council of Europe’s infirmary nurse – extension 2442

Post office: open every weekday from 9.15 am to 1 pm. During sessions of the Parliamentary Assembly, the post office will be open non-stop on weekdays from 10 am to 5.30 pm. During sessions of the European Parliament, it will be closed from Monday to Thursday.

Newspaper kiosk: the kiosk is open daily from 8 am to 4 pm, and from 8 am to 6 pm during Parliamentary Assembly sessions.  Available from the kiosk are: French and international newspapers, tobacco products, lottery/game tickets, health and beauty products, souvenirs, regional products and confectionery, Council of Europe promotional products, postcards and greetings cards, phone cards and top-ups, office items and stationery.

Other services both in Palais de l’Europe and/or in other buildings:

Société Générale Bank:

-        In the Palais: open on Monday from 8.30 am to 4.30 pm, and Tuesday to Friday from 8.30 am to 5.30 pm. Tel: 03 90 22 93 00  

-        In the HR Palais the office is open on Tuesday and Thursday morning from 10 am to 12 noon.

-        In the Agora the office is open every day: in the morning from 11 am to 12 noon and in the afternoon from 1.30 to 4 pm (closed on Tuesday and Thursday morning).  Tel: 03 88 24 59 51

There is an automatic cash dispenser (Visa) and currency change machine in the Palais and an automatic cash dispenser in the Agora.

REIMBURSEMENT OF EXPENSES

Participants entitled to claim travel and/or subsistence expenses are kindly informed that unless otherwise specified the refund will be done by bank transfer after the meeting. They should also note that transport in and around Strasbourg is not reimbursed as it is included in the daily subsistence allowance (Article 5 of the Rules).

BADGES TO ENTER THE COUNCIL OF EUROPE

Experts are requested to bring an identity document and to present it on request at the entrance of the Building (either Palais de l’Europe or Agora) of the Council of Europe where the meeting will take place.
